Fee Agreements Would Need to Be in Writing

Here are excerpts of some of the more significant changes to lawyer ethics rules proposed today by the American Bar Association's "Ethics 2000" commission, with comparisons to current California law. Rule numbers refer to the American Bar Association Model Rules of Professional Conduct.
